Strategies for Reducing WordPress Site Load and Improving Efficiency
Is your WordPress site loading slowly? Are you experiencing high bounce rates and frustrated visitors? In today’s digital world, where attention spans are shorter than ever, a slow-loading website can be detrimental to your online success. Fortunately, there are several strategies you can implement to reduce the load time of your WordPress site and improve its overall efficiency. In this article, we will explore seven in-depth sections that cover various techniques and tips to optimize your site’s performance.
1. Optimize Your Images
Images play a crucial role in enhancing the visual appeal of your website, but they can also significantly impact its load time. To optimize your images, start by resizing them to the appropriate dimensions before uploading them to your WordPress media library. Additionally, consider compressing your images using tools like Smush or EWWW Image Optimizer to reduce their file size without compromising quality. By optimizing your images, you can minimize the amount of data your site needs to load, resulting in faster loading times.
2. Utilize Caching
Caching is a technique that stores a static version of your website’s pages, allowing them to be served to visitors more quickly. By utilizing caching plugins such as WP Super Cache or W3 Total Cache, you can reduce the processing time required for dynamic page generation. These plugins generate HTML files that are delivered to visitors, bypassing the need to retrieve data from the database every time. Implementing caching can significantly improve your site’s load time and enhance overall user experience.
3. Minify CSS and JavaScript Files
Excessive CSS and JavaScript files can slow down your WordPress site. To optimize your site’s performance, consider minifying these files. Minification involves removing unnecessary characters, such as spaces and comments, without affecting their functionality. You can use plugins like Autoptimize or W3 Total Cache to automatically minify and combine your CSS and JavaScript files. By reducing the file size and the number of requests required to load them, your site’s load time will be significantly improved.
4. Optimize Your Database
Your WordPress site relies on a database to store information, such as posts, pages, and user data. Over time, your database can accumulate unnecessary data, affecting its performance. To optimize your database, consider using plugins like WP-Optimize or WP Rocket, which can clean up and optimize your database tables. Regularly optimizing your database can reduce its size and improve the overall efficiency of your site.
5. Choose a Lightweight Theme
The theme you choose for your WordPress site can greatly impact its performance. Opting for a lightweight theme, specifically designed for speed and performance, can significantly reduce the load time of your website. Avoid themes with excessive features and complex designs that may hinder your site’s speed. Instead, focus on themes that prioritize efficiency and speed, ensuring a seamless user experience.
6. Enable GZIP Compression
GZIP compression is a technique that reduces the size of your website’s files by compressing them before they are sent to the visitor’s browser. Enabling GZIP compression can significantly reduce the amount of data that needs to be transferred, resulting in faster loading times. You can enable GZIP compression through your web server or by using plugins like WP Rocket or W3 Total Cache. By compressing your files, you can optimize your site’s load time and enhance its overall efficiency.
7. Regularly Update WordPress and Plugins
Keeping your WordPress installation and plugins up to date is crucial for maintaining a fast and efficient website. Developers frequently release updates that address security vulnerabilities, bugs, and performance improvements. By regularly updating your WordPress core and plugins, you ensure that your site is running on the latest and most optimized versions. This helps maintain the overall stability and speed of your WordPress site.
Summary
By implementing these strategies, you can significantly reduce the load time of your WordPress site and improve its overall efficiency. Optimize your images, utilize caching, minify CSS and JavaScript files, optimize your database, choose a lightweight theme, enable GZIP compression, and regularly update WordPress and plugins. Remember, a fast-loading website not only improves user experience but also positively impacts your search engine rankings. Take the necessary steps to optimize your WordPress site and enjoy the benefits of improved performance.
For more informative articles on digital marketing and website optimization, feel free to explore our website. We cover a wide range of topics to help you succeed in the digital landscape.